Output d536671f5c1c207a908e9cda2cf82fe02b5caa072aaffdc0a4a7bd5cd43a088e:3

value
141332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e901be6e60598afc60797807f11786b7318adda OP_EQUAL
address
37PpTJg6CQFME29EJxwpvu6ggwcJya2aTD
transaction
d536671f5c1c207a908e9cda2cf82fe02b5caa072aaffdc0a4a7bd5cd43a088e
confirmations
5304
spent
false

1 Sat Range